Top Great Lakes Region Schools for a Master's in Other Health Professions
Our 2023 rankings named University of Michigan - Ann Arbor the best school in the Great Lakes Region for other health professions students working on their master’s degree. U-M is a fairly large public school located in the medium-sized city of Ann Arbor.
You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around you if you attend Medical College of Wisconsin. The school came in at #2 on this year’s Best Other Health Professions Master’s Degree Schools in the Great Lakes Region list. Located in the large suburb of Milwaukee, Medical College of Wisconsin is a private not-for-profit college with a small student population.

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around you if you attend Purdue University - Main Campus. The school came in at #3 on this year’s Best Other Health Professions Master’s Degree Schools in the Great Lakes Region list. Purdue is a fairly large public school located in the small city of West Lafayette.
Out of the 7 schools in the Great Lakes Region that were part of this year’s ranking, Loyola University Chicago landed the # 4 spot on the list. Loyola Chicago is a fairly large private not-for-profit school located in the city of Chicago.
A rank of #5 on this year’s list means University of Illinois at Chicago is a great place for other health professions students working on their master’s degree. Located in the large city of Chicago, UIC is a public college with a very large student population.

Cleveland State University did quite well in this year’s ranking of the best places for other health professions students to get a master’s degree. It came in at #6 on the list. Located in the city of Cleveland, Cleveland State University is a public college with a fairly large student population.

Ohio State University - Main Campus did quite well in this year’s ranking of the best places for other health professions students to get a master’s degree. It came in at #7 on the list. Ohio State is a fairly large public school located in the large city of Columbus.
